package org.jenkinsci.plugins.pretestedintegration;
import org.jenkinsci.plugins.pretestedintegration.exceptions.EstablishWorkspaceException;
import org.jenkinsci.plugins.pretestedintegration.exceptions.IntegationFailedExeception;
import org.jenkinsci.plugins.pretestedintegration.exceptions.NextCommitFailureException;
import org.jenkinsci.plugins.pretestedintegration.exceptions.NothingToDoException;
import hudson.Extension;
import hudson.Launcher;
import hudson.model.BuildListener;
import hudson.model.Result;
import hudson.model.AbstractBuild;
import hudson.model.AbstractProject;
import hudson.model.Describable;
import hudson.model.FreeStyleProject;
import hudson.tasks.BuildWrapper;
import hudson.tasks.BuildWrapperDescriptor;
import java.io.IOException;
import java.util.List;
import java.util.logging.Level;
import java.util.logging.Logger;
import jenkins.model.Jenkins;
import org.jenkinsci.plugins.pretestedintegration.exceptions.UnsupportedConfigurationException;
import org.kohsuke.stapler.DataBoundConstructor;
/**
* The build wrapper determines what will happen before the build will run.
* Depending on the chosen SCM, a more specific function will be called.
*/
public class PretestedIntegrationBuildWrapper extends BuildWrapper {
public static final String LOG_PREFIX = "[PREINT] ";
public final AbstractSCMBridge scmBridge;
@Deprecated
private final boolean rollbackEnabled = false;
@DataBoundConstructor
public PretestedIntegrationBuildWrapper(final AbstractSCMBridge scmBridge) {
this.scmBridge = scmBridge;
}
/**
* Jenkins hook that fires after the workspace is initialized. Calls the
* SCM-specific function according to the chosen SCM.
*
* @param build
* @param launcher
* @param listener
* @return
*/
@Override
public BuildWrapper.Environment setUp(AbstractBuild build, Launcher launcher, BuildListener listener) {
logger.entering("PretestedIntegrationBuildWrapper", "setUp", new Object[] { build, listener, launcher });// Generated code DONT TOUCH! Bookmark: 369385d08e04baa778ddf826119fd65e
listener.getLogger().println( String.format("%sPreparing environment using Pretested Integration Plugin %s ", LOG_PREFIX, Jenkins.getInstance().getPlugin("pretested-integration").getWrapper().getVersion()));
boolean proceedToBuildStep = true;
PretestedIntegrationAction action;
try {
// Check job configuration - there are typically requirements
// on how job is configured before we can allow integration.
scmBridge.validateConfiguration(build.getProject());
// isApplicable basically checks the changeset we git from SCM
// can be used to configure a workspace.
// This is where we check for contraints on what to integrate,
// if there is anything to integrate, if there is ambiguiuty in
// what to integrate.
scmBridge.isApplicable(build, listener);
//Updates workspace to the integration branch
scmBridge.ensureBranch(build, launcher, listener, scmBridge.getBranch());
//Create the action. Record the state of integration branch
action = new PretestedIntegrationAction(build, launcher, listener, scmBridge);
build.addAction(action);
action.initialise(launcher, listener);
try {
ensurePublisher(build);
} catch (IOException ex) {
logger.log(Level.WARNING, LOG_PREFIX+" "+"Failed to add publisher", ex);
}
} catch (NothingToDoException e) {
build.setResult(Result.NOT_BUILT);
listener.getLogger().println(e.getMessage());
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p()-NothingToDoException", e);
proceedToBuildStep = false;
} catch (IntegationFailedExeception e) {
build.setResult(Result.FAILURE);
listener.getLogger().println(e.getMessage());
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p()-IntegationFailedExeception", e);
proceedToBuildStep = false;
} catch (EstablishWorkspaceException e) {
build.setResult(Result.FAILURE);
listener.getLogger().println(e.getMessage());
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p()-EstablishWorkspaceException", e);
proceedToBuildStep = false;
} catch (NextCommitFailureException e) {
build.setResult(Result.FAILURE);
listener.getLogger().println(e.getMessage());
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p()-NextCommitFailureException ", e);
} catch (UnsupportedConfigurationException e) {
build.setResult(Result.FAILURE);
listener.getLogger().println(e.getMessage());
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p()-UnsupportedConfigurationException", e);
listener.getLogger().println(e.getMessage());
proceedToBuildStep = false;
} catch (Exception ex) {
build.setResult(Result.FAILURE);
listener.getLogger().println(String.format("%sUnexpected error. Check log for details", LOG_PREFIX));
logger.log(Level.SEVERE, LOG_PREFIX + "- setUp() - Unexpected error", ex);
proceedToBuildStep = false;
}
BuildWrapper.Environment environment = new PretestEnvironment();
logger.exiting("PretestedIntegrationBuildWrapper", "setUp");
return proceedToBuildStep ? environment : null;
}
public void ensurePublisher(AbstractBuild<?, ?> build) throws IOException {
logger.entering("PretestedIntegrationBuildWrapper", "ensurePublisher", new Object[] { build });// Generated code DONT TOUCH! Bookmark: acb06422ca5820e5d1346435817da866
Describable<?> describable = build.getProject().getPublishersList().get(PretestedIntegrationPostCheckout.class);
if (describable == null) {
logger.info("Adding publisher to project");
build.getProject().getPublishersList().add(new PretestedIntegrationPostCheckout());
}
logger.exiting("PretestedIntegrationBuildWrapper", "ensurePublisher");// Generated code DONT TOUCH! Bookmark: 3397f1ecf99b5c50d66a7e3b08c793dc
}
/**
* Prints out version information.
* @throws java.io.IOException
* @throws java.lang.InterruptedException
*/
public void preCheckout() throws IOException, InterruptedException {
logger.entering("PretestedIntegrationBuildWrapper", "preCheckout");// Generated code DONT TOUCH! Bookmark: cd48bfcdc37ee500c8a1449eb752b966
logger.exiting("PretestedIntegrationBuildWrapper", "preCheckout");// Generated code DONT TOUCH! Bookmark: 558c4b785b68571bd2de45d1261e2a52
}
@Override
public DescriptorImpl getDescriptor() {
return (DescriptorImpl) super.getDescriptor();
}
@Extension
public static class DescriptorImpl extends BuildWrapperDescriptor {
public DescriptorImpl() {
load();
}
@Override
public String getDisplayName() {
return "Use pretested integration";
}
public List<SCMBridgeDescriptor<?>> getSCMBridges() {
return AbstractSCMBridge.getDescriptors();
}
@Override
public boolean isApplicable(AbstractProject<?, ?> arg0) {
return arg0 instanceof FreeStyleProject;
}
}
class PretestEnvironment extends BuildWrapper.Environment { }
private static final Logger logger = Logger.getLogger(PretestedIntegrationBuildWrapper.class.getName());
}
